Q1. What is a vitamin K tablet used for?
Ans: Vitamin K is an essential nutrient primarily used by the body to support healthy blood clotting and aid in proper wound healing. Additionally, it plays a critical role in maintaining bone health and density.

Q5. Can I take Horbäach Vitamin K if I am on medical treatment?
Ans: Individuals taking blood-thinning medications or those with underlying medical conditions must consult a healthcare provider before using this supplement. Vitamin K can interact with the efficacy of certain cardiovascular treatments.
